It looks like you're searching for a "hot" or cracked download of BIAS FX 2 for Mac. While the appeal of free professional software is high, there are several critical reasons why these downloads are usually a bad idea for your music and your computer. 1. The Security Risk
Most "hot" or cracked installers for macOS are bundled with malware or adware. Since these files require you to bypass Apple’s Gatekeeper security settings, you are essentially giving an unknown developer full access to your system. This often leads to stolen passwords or "miner" scripts that slow your Mac to a crawl. 2. Stability and Logic Pro/DAW Crashes
Music production is CPU-intensive. Cracked versions of BIAS FX 2 are notorious for being unstable. They frequently cause:
DAW crashes: Your entire project might close without saving.
Plugin Incompatibility: When macOS updates (like moving to Sonoma or Sequoia), cracked plugins often stop working entirely, whereas the official version is patched for compatibility. 3. Missing Features & Cloud Access
One of the best parts of BIAS FX 2 is the ToneCloud, where you can download thousands of artist presets. Cracked versions are blocked from Positive Grid’s servers, meaning you lose access to the community-driven heart of the software. 4. Better Alternatives bias fx 2 mac download hot

Based on recent user reports, the BIAS FX 2 Mac download and installation process requires careful attention, especially for newer Apple Silicon (M1/M2/M3/M4) devices. Key issues include potential compatibility hurdles and licensing changes. Key Findings & Troubleshooting
Performance Issues (Apple Silicon): Some users have reported issues running BIAS FX 2 on Mac Studio/M1 systems, even when using Rosetta 2, with reports of plugins failing to load. Searching for a "hot" download of BIAS FX
Compatibility Notes: As of April 2025, some users have reported ongoing stability issues and have described support for the product as "shocking" or negligent compared to newer products.
ToneCloud License Changes: An update (2.1.9) changed how ToneCloud works, requiring users to own the corresponding BIAS Amp 2 license for certain presets. Some users downgraded to version 2.1.8 to resolve this.
Troubleshooting Installer: If the plugin does not show up in GarageBand/DAW, users on older macOS versions (10.13/10.14) may need to reboot their Mac after installation to properly load the AU/VST plugin.
Corrupted Presets: If the app closes immediately upon launch, it may be due to corrupted presets. Deleting these files from the folder Documents/PositiveGrid/BIAS_FX2/GlobalPresets can fix this, as reported by users on Reddit. Safe Download & Installation Process
